What are some Luxury Hotels near Nepalganj?
Some Luxury Hotels near Nepalganj include:Le Glamour Resort & Wellness Spa, Meghauli Serai Chitwan National Park - A Taj Safari Lodge
What are some highly-rated Luxury Hotels near Nepalganj?
Some highly-rated Luxury Hotels near Nepalganj include:Le Glamour Resort & Wellness Spa:10.0, Meghauli Serai Chitwan National Park - A Taj Safari Lodge:9.8
Where are Luxury Hotels near Nepalganj located?
The Luxury Hotels near Nepalganj are mainly located in:Le Glamour Resort & Wellness Spa:Pokhara, Meghauli Serai Chitwan National Park - A Taj Safari Lodge:Chitwan